加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 编程开发 > Java > 正文

Java三种变量类型对比

发布时间:2020-12-15 07:56:08 所属栏目:Java 来源:网络整理
导读:1.各变量介绍 成员变量(类变量):能够用来描述一个类的属性 局部变量(方法变量):写在成员方法中变量是局部变量 静态变量:被静态修饰的变量 2.三者的区别对比 3.线程安全问题 静态变量:非线程安全。 实例变量:单例模式(只有一个对象实例存在)-非线程安

1.各变量介绍

  • 成员变量(类变量):能够用来描述一个类的属性
  • 局部变量(方法变量):写在成员方法中变量是局部变量
  • 静态变量:被静态修饰的变量

2.三者的区别对比

3.线程安全问题

静态变量:非线程安全。 实例变量:单例模式(只有一个对象实例存在)-非线程安全,非单例-线程安全。 局部变量:线程安全。

资料

静态变量、成员变量、局部变量的区别

java线程安全问题之静态变量、实例变量、局部变量

原文引用 大专栏 ?https://www.dazhuanlan.com/2019/08/27/5d64b42b81bcb/

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读